ImmuneOncia Therapeutics
ImmuneOncia Therapeutics is a South Korea-based biotechnology company running 2 late-stage cancer trials of IMC-001 in peripheral T-cell lymphomas.
Overview
ImmuneOncia Therapeutics, based in Yongin-si, South Korea, is a biotechnology company. ImmuneOncia Therapeutics develops immuno-oncology antibody drugs, stating its aim is to bring Korea's first immuno-oncology drug to market. On ClinicalTrials.gov it is the lead sponsor of 2 recruiting or active phase 2 and phase 3 interventional cancer trials, testing IMC-001 in peripheral T-cell lymphomas. The largest, NCT06365840 (A Study of IMC-001 In Patients With Metastatic Or Locally Advanced TMB-H Solid Tumour), plans to enrol 30 participants.
